    Study on the microstructures of insitu TiC particle reinforced

    The insitu TiC particle reinforced composites coating layer had been produced by prepared ilmenite and graphite powder on carbon steel through metallurgy interaction in tungsten arc welding. The result shows that the microstructure of coating layer includes pearlite, ferrite, martensite, residual austenitic and insitu TiC particles and the TiC particles dispersed in matrix compounds of martensite and residual austenitic. The composite coating layer has higher surface rigidity of exceed HRC 55 and better abrasion resistance property.

    Study on the luminescence of Eu3+, Dy3+doped Zn3(BO3)2 nanoparticles

    Zn3(BO3)2 nanoparticles codoped with Eu3+ and Dy3+ were synthesized by coprecipitation method. Xray diffraction analysis shows that the phase of the particles is Zn3(BO3)2 of monoclinic system and their average diameter is 15~25 nm. The photoluminescent emission and excitation spectrum of the samples were studied systematically. In the Eu3+ and Dy3+ coactivated samples, the emission intensity of the Dy3+ ions is strongly enhanced because of the energy transfer process from Eu3+ to the Dy3+.

    Nonrigid target tracking based on genetic algorithm and particle filter

    The genetic algorithm is combined with particle filter to track nonrigid target realtime based on the color feature. Generally, the target is tracked by genetic algorithm, using the optimal chromosome as the target state. When the heavy occlusion occurs, the optimal chromosome is not necessarily the real target state. Then the idea of particle filter is adopted by using the weighted mean of all the chromosomes as the tracking result to overcome the influence of occlusion. Experimental results indicate that the proposed method is robust and has good performances under complicated background.

    The determination of βlactam antibiotics by reverse phase high performanceliquid chromatography method simultaneously

    A RPHPLC(Reverse Phase High Performance Liquid Chromatography) method was found which can determine five βlactam antibiotics under the same conditions simultaneously. The five drugs of cephradine, cephalexin, cefaclor, ampicillin and amoxicillin were determined, using C8 column and HACNaAC buffer (pH value is 3.6)methanol(75∶25) as mobile phase, the UV detector were set at 254 nm. The five drugs can be separated each other in 20min. The detect limits of five drugs were 0.18, 0.21, 0.12, 0.35, 0.25 μg/mL respectively. The proposed method was applied to determine the amount of drugs in human serum and urine and the result was satisfactory. The recovery of five drugs in human serum was all greater than 94.6%, in urine was all greater than 88.3%. It is proved that the method was simple, fast and sensitive.

    The winding group analysis of threephase transformerbased on the voltage vector

    There are various connection methods for threephase transformer. It is stipulated internationally with clockdenoted method that the linking groups of threephase transformer are symbolized by the relationship between the first side linepotential and the second one of the threephase transformer. But this linepotential can not reflect the real linking of the transformer windings direetly. This paper presents a new method to determine the linking groups of threephase transformer based on the voltage phase relationship. The linking groups of transformer are confirmed by rotating the voltage vectors of second side according to the phase between the first and second side phasevoltage. The analytic course is simple and directly perceivable, the concept of left/right triangle wiring mode of three phase windings is proposed. It is also a new method of power electronics subject education.

    The influence factors research to the determination of low concentrationchlorine dioxide in water by thymol blue spectrophotometry

    In recent years, the use of chlorine dioxide as a disinfectant for drinking water has become increasingly attractive. As a result, an accurate method for the determination of mg/L concentration of chlorine dioxide is needed. The low concentration of chlorine dioxide in water was determined by spectrophotometry according to the characteristic of decoloration of thymol blue by using chlorine dioxide as oxidant in this paper. The linearity of the standard working curve is good in the range of 0.00~2.50?mg/L chlorine dioxide concentration in the alkali medium. The interference factors to influence the determination of chlorine dioxide were also investigated. The experiment indicates that the interference is less when ClO2-1.12?mg/L, ClO3-47.04?mg/L, and free available chlorine0.48?mg/L, respectively.
